i am fairly computer dumb so can someone explain where i send pics from my system so that I can add them as posting attachments. i see this photobucket stuff in the urls of the photos in posts but don't know how to give my pic a url.... am i just being dumber than dumb ? ;D
-
1. You first have to upload the photos to the internet from your computer. This can be done easily at photobucket.com or a similar site. When the photos have been loaded onto the host site (photobucket), a URL should be below the picture, copy this down.
2. Now, you're ready to put the photo onto FWR, or wherever you want. In this forum, there's a "button" in the manu section, this is rght below the "subject" and "message" icon thing in the "post reply" page. it it directly below the Italics "button" in the menu section. Clicking that button should present you with something that looks like this:
[img ][/img ]
Just paste the URL of the photo from step 1 between the brackets:
[img ]URL Here[/img ]
and that's that, the photo won't appear until the post is made
